President Tebboune Hosts Pope Leo XIV at Djamaa El Djazair in Algiers, Casting Algeria as a Bridge Between Civilisations and Calling for Greater Global Justice
By Dr. Hana Saada
In a highly symbolic diplomatic encounter at Djamaa El Djazair in Algiers, President Abdelmadjid Tebboune welcomed Pope Leo XIV in a meeting that underscored Algeria’s long-standing positioning as a crossroads of civilisations and a vocal advocate of dialogue, justice, and international cooperation.
Addressing the Pope in a formal statement, President Tebboune said it was his “pleasure, on behalf of Algeria—its people, government, and institutions—to welcome you to a land of ancient history and the meeting point of civilisations.” He framed the visit as one that encapsulates shared aspirations between Algeria and the Holy See across multiple dimensions of global concern.
The President highlighted the symbolic weight of the visit, noting that Pope Leo XIV was welcomed in a country that is historically associated with intellectual and spiritual heritage, describing Algeria as the land that gave birth to his “spiritual father,” Saint Augustine—one of the most influential figures in the history of human thought.
In the same historical register, Tebboune also invoked Emir Abdelkader, founder of the modern Algerian state, presenting both figures as enduring symbols of wisdom, tolerance, and humanism that continue to shape Algeria’s national identity and international outlook.
The President emphasised Algeria’s pride in this dual legacy, positioning it as a moral and intellectual foundation for its contemporary diplomatic posture. The country, he noted, remains deeply committed to social justice, a principle rooted in its own revolutionary history and its long struggle for independence.
Turning to contemporary global challenges, President Tebboune addressed issues of inequality and geopolitical instability, stating that Pope Leo XIV stands as a prominent advocate of social justice at a time when the divide between the global North and South continues to widen economically and socially.
He further praised the Pope’s vocal commitment to peace in a period marked by conflict and fragmentation, particularly highlighting crises affecting the Middle East. In this context, Tebboune expressed appreciation for the Pope’s courageous and humane stance on the tragedy in Gaza, which he said resonates deeply with Algeria’s own diplomatic and moral positions.
Reaffirming Algeria’s position, the President called for a unified international effort to ensure justice for the Palestinian people, including access to humanitarian relief and recognition of their inalienable right to statehood. He also extended this appeal to broader regional contexts, calling for peace, security, and stability in the Gulf and Lebanon.
The meeting concluded with a reaffirmation of Algeria’s readiness to deepen cooperation with the Vatican in advancing dialogue over division, cooperation over confrontation, and coexistence over conflict. President Tebboune stressed that Algeria seeks to continue building bridges of understanding with the Holy See, particularly in promoting intercultural and interreligious engagement.
The encounter, held in a setting rich with historical and symbolic resonance, highlighted Algeria’s sustained effort to position itself as a stabilising voice within a fragmented international order—anchored not only in its geopolitical relevance, but also in its enduring historical depth, revolutionary legacy, and plural civilisational identity.
